// Encoding sniffing for user-uploaded text files in Saltgrass.
// We check BOM first, then a capped statistical pass (8 KB max)
// to avoid unbounded reads on hostile uploads. Ambiguous files
// fall back to this constant rather than guessing, which closed
// the smuggling vector flagged in the last audit. Fixed as of the
// build noted below.

trace token, bawif-tajof: htk14_21e308fc7b4137

Their draft terms give us 55% equity and operational control, with Corvalle supplying fleet and routing technology. Legal review begins next week; finance is modelling three-year returns. Department heads should submit resource impact assessments by end of month. Do not discuss externally until the exclusivity period is confirmed. Questions go through the programme office. The board's preliminary position is recorded in the note below.

management briefing: Only 33 of the 205 pilot accounts renewed Kasath, so a churn review is set for October 17. Weniusek Logistics is in early talks to buy Holethax Freight for about $345.6 million.

Subject: Rotated key — Nightjar backfill scheduler

On-call,

The credential for the Nightjar scheduler API was rotated this morning. Old key is revoked effective immediately. This affects anything that pauses, retries, or requeues nightly backfill runs — including the escalation scripts in the ops toolbox. Update your shell profile and the shared runner config before tonight's 01:30 window or backfills will fail auth. Ping the platform channel if a job errors after the swap. New key below.

gateway credential: vxb3-o9a

**Ticket #4471 — memprobe env is busted on the new pool**

Hey — the Glimmerfell GPU memory profiler won't attach on the contractor boxes because the env file is missing half its keys. Copy the sample config, set `MEMPROBE_DEVICE=0`, and then add the collector's access secret on the line directly below.

secret setting of yagep-bahif: LEDGER_TOKEN8=7eb0ad88